Current Scenario:
The Cypriot government and private sector are collaborating to invest in infrastructure development, recognizing its importance in boosting the country's economy and improving the quality of life for its citizens. Key sectors attracting investments include transportation, energy, water and sanitation, telecommunications, and public facilities.
Transportation:
The transportation sector in Cyprus has seen considerable investments, with projects such as the Nicosia Ring Road, which aims to alleviate traffic congestion in the capital city. Other notable projects include the improvement of road networks across the island and the expansion of port infrastructure in cities like Limassol and Larnaca. These initiatives seek to improve connectivity within the country and facilitate better trade connections with neighboring countries.
Energy:
In the energy sector, the government has focused on diversifying the country's energy matrix and enhancing energy efficiency. Key projects include the development of renewable energy sources, such as the Tseri Photovoltaic Park, and investments in power transmission infrastructure to improve grid stability and reliability.
Water and Sanitation:
The Cypriot government has prioritized the development of water and sanitation infrastructure. Partnering with regional governments and international organizations, the government has funded projects like the construction of wastewater treatment plants and the improvement of water distribution systems in both urban and rural areas.
Telecommunications:
The telecommunications industry in Cyprus has experienced rapid growth, with the government supporting the expansion of the ICT sector. The nationwide rollout of 5G networks and investments in fiber-optic infrastructure are examples of the country's commitment to fostering a digitally connected society.
Public Facilities:
Cyprus has also invested in the development of public facilities, such as the construction of new hospitals, schools, and cultural centers. These projects contribute to the country's social and cultural development and help improve the quality of life for its citizens.
Industry Outlook:
The future of the infrastructure construction projects industry in Cyprus looks promising. The government's dedication to fostering economic growth, along with increasing private sector involvement, is expected to drive further development in the industry.
The tourism sector, a major contributor to the country's economy, will continue to play a significant role in shaping the industry's outlook, with new infrastructure projects planned in key tourist destinations such as Ayia Napa, Paphos, and the Troodos Mountains. These developments will not only increase the attractiveness of the country as a tourist destination but also require investments in complementary infrastructure, such as roads, energy supply, and water management.
Regional cooperation will also be a key factor in shaping the industry's outlook. Cyprus's participation in the European Union (EU) and its strategic location in the Eastern Mediterranean are expected to facilitate cross-border infrastructure development, further strengthening the country's economic ties within the region.
